Moorside Station is well-equipped with ticket machines that are accessible to all, ensuring a hassle-free start to your travel experience. While there isn't a ticket office, these machines allow for quick and easy purchase of rail tickets. Unfortunately, the station doesn't provide facilities for online ticket collection or smartcard validation, so ensure you have your ticket ready before boarding.
Accessibility is a crucial focus at Moorside, although the station presents some challenges with a category C rating. Access requires navigating a small step and 34 steps down to the island platform. Support is available on-site with induction loops and portable ramps for train access to assist those with mobility needs. If you need further assistance, the helpful staff are on hand during operating hours, and additional information can be gleaned from the helpline.

While modest in size, Theobalds Grove station is equipped with essential amenities designed to help you navigate your journey with ease. Although it lacks an on-site ticket office, automated ticket machines are provided for you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ets effortlessly. The station supports accessible ticketing facilities, offering an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
For individuals requiring assistance, the station staff is available from the early hours of the morning to late at night. Passenger information can be accessed through departure and arrival screens and regular announcements, ensuring that you stay informed about your train's status or any service updates.
Theobalds Grove prioritizes accessibility, albeit offering limited step-free access. The station lacks fully accessible platforms, but it does feature three parking spaces specifically for accessible vehicles. There’s no waiting room or toilets, yet passengers can find refuge in the available seating areas. Additionally, vending machines offer refreshments to keep travelers refreshed during their journey.
Well-connected to various transport modes, Theobalds Grove station simplifies onward travel with local bus services stopping directly at the station. Both northbound services towards Cheshunt and southbound routes to Seven Sisters or Liverpool Street are easily accessible from nearby bus stops.
